    It is just one game, but each game is huge this season in the NFC East and NFC North because those two divisions are the top two in the NFC and they play each other throughout the year. That leaves two horribly weak divisions in the NFC West and NFC South playing absolute cupcake schedules. The race for the playoffs is going to be intense and I do not think any team will have an elite record other than maybe the Saints. You'll probably have the Saints at 14-2 or 13-3 and the rest of the playoff teams at 10-6 or even 9-7. It's just set up to be difficult for the big teams this year, other than the Saints.
